Londolozi Luxury Accommodation

Londolozi Game Reserve, located in the heart of the Sabi Sand Game Reserve, is one of South Africa’s most established and respected safari destinations. With close to a hundred years of conservation history, it has become known for combining luxury with a deep sense of place, offering guests a meaningful connection to the wilderness. 

The reserve is home to five individually styled lodges, each offering a unique atmosphere and level of exclusivity. All accommodations at Londolozi Game Reserve are positioned along the Sand River, offering sweeping views, thoughtfully curated interiors, and warm hospitality. The emphasis at Londolozi is not just on luxury, but on creating a deeper connection to the land and its wildlife.

Game viewing is at the heart of the Londolozi experience. The reserve is famous for its Big Five sightings, particularly its thriving leopard population, so much so that the term “Leopards of Londolozi” has become a defining phrase. Game drives are led by highly experienced rangers and trackers, many of whom are from the surrounding region and bring decades of local knowledge. Together, the team boasts over 350 years of combined experience, allowing for expertly guided and deeply insightful safaris.

1. Londolozi Varty Camp

The outdoor deck overlooking the Sand River at Varty Camp

Positioned on the edge of the iconic Sand River, Varty Camp enjoys a central location within the reserve, placing guests right at the heart of prime wildlife territory. Varty Camp exudes a deep-rooted sense of heritage, designed to echo the soul of the land and the family legacy behind it. Meandering brick pathways, weathered dolerite stone walls, and cascading waterfalls weave through tangled greenery and ancient trees, creating a natural, immersive ambiance. The camp’s main lodge features soaring thatched ceilings and open-plan spaces that invite the outdoors in. A relaxed lounge, airy dining area, and welcoming bar spill out onto a spacious wooden deck where guests can dine or unwind while gazing out over the wilderness.

Accommodation comprises eight elegant Standard Chalets and two more spacious Superior Chalets, each thoughtfully designed for privacy and comfort. Every suite includes a private plunge pool, an outdoor shower, and a shaded deck area nestled beneath a canopy of riverine forest. Superior Chalets boast larger living spaces and expansive viewing decks. Varty Camp is also well-suited for families, welcoming children from six years and offering inter-leading chalet options for those traveling with younger adventurers.

2. Londolozi Tree Camp

The open plan lounge area and viewing deck at Londolozi Tree Lodge

Perched gracefully along the meandering Sand River and elevated among towering Leadwood trees, Tree Camp offers a seamless blend of refined luxury and serene simplicity. This intimate sanctuary is designed to bring guests closer to nature while surrounding them with understated elegance. The heart of the camp features an inviting open-plan lounge, bar, and dining area, all thoughtfully positioned to maximise panoramic views of the riverbanks, where wildlife frequently wanders. In the evenings, the camp glows under the soft flicker of lantern light, creating a romantic and calming atmosphere beneath the stars.

The camp’s interiors are a sophisticated nod to classic African style with a modern twist, plush leather furnishings, soft natural palettes, and curated décor influenced by Ralph Lauren’s timeless aesthetic. With just six thatched suites, exclusivity and tranquility define the experience. Each suite features a spacious en-suite bathroom, an outdoor alfresco shower, and romantically draped mosquito nets that add a dreamy touch. The private decks and plunge pools overlook the pristine wilderness, offering uninterrupted moments of solitude and awe.

Tree Camp is an adults-only retreat, welcoming guests aged 16 and older, making it ideal for couples, honeymooners, or anyone seeking a more peaceful, contemplative safari experience. Its elevated setting among the ancient trees enhances both privacy and immersion in nature.

3. Londolozi Pioneer Camp

An overview of Pioneer Camp nestled among giant Ebony trees

Located along the tree-lined banks of the Sand River, and shaded by 500-year-old ebony giants, Londolozi Pioneer Camp seamlessly fuses over five decades of safari tradition with modern refinement. With just three luxurious suites and the flexibility to convert the camp into a private-use bush homestead, Pioneer Camp is perfectly tailored for romantic getaways, multigenerational family adventures, or exclusive group safaris.

The camp’s thoughtful design pays homage to the legacy of Africa’s early explorers. Inside, you’ll find carefully restored heirlooms, vintage safari memorabilia, and historical black-and-white photographs, all woven into the décor. Even the bar wallpaper tells a visual story, recounting the adventures of safari pioneers through artistic detail. Communal areas feature expansive indoor and outdoor lounges, an elevated viewing deck with panoramic river vistas, a sun-drenched pool deck, and elegant dining spaces for both relaxed and refined meals.

Each of the three air-conditioned suites is set apart for complete privacy and framed by floor-to-ceiling glass that draws the wilderness in. Two of the suites can be interlinked, allowing families or friends to enjoy seamless connection while preserving personal space.

4. Londolozi Founders Camp

Londolozi Founders Camp
Stunning outdoor dinner setting at Founders Camp

Positioned under centuries-old ebony trees along the Sand River, Founders Camp blends modern luxury with a deep-rooted conservation ethos. The camp pays tribute to Londolozi’s pioneering history, where early photographic safaris laid the groundwork for modern ecotourism. Today, it continues this legacy by promoting low-impact, high-value safaris that support biodiversity and community development.

Designed for comfort and connection with nature, the ten Superior Chalets offer views of key wildlife corridors used by elephants, antelope, and predators along the river. Each suite features natural textures, private plunge pools, and shaded decks—ideal for observing wildlife without intrusion. The layout encourages passive wildlife interaction, reducing the need for frequent vehicle movement and minimizing habitat disturbance.

Founders Camp is family-friendly, accepting children from age 6, and offers interleading rooms to encourage multi-generational travel—helping to instill conservation awareness from an early age.

5. Londolozi’s Private Granite Suites

Londolozi Granite Suites
An overview of a private deck with outdoor bath at Londolozi’s Granite Suites

Tucked among natural granite boulders along the Sand River, Londolozi’s Private Granite Suites offer a secluded, eco-conscious safari retreat. With only three suites, this intimate camp blends sophisticated style with environmental sensitivity. The design embraces the landscape: silver and charcoal tones echo the granite formations, while floor-to-ceiling glass walls frame uninterrupted views of the river, one of the reserve’s vital ecological corridors. Each suite features a private plunge pool and an outdoor standalone bathtub, inviting guests to connect peacefully with the rhythms of the wild.

Communal spaces include a sunset river bar and a sunken cocktail lounge, both elevated above the watercourse, providing ideal vantage points to observe elephants and other wildlife along historic migratory routes. These design elements promote passive wildlife viewing, minimizing disturbance to the environment.

Londolozi Healing House

The entrance to Londolozi’s Healing House

Nestled within Varty Camp, Londolozi Healing House offers a pioneering blend of luxury wellness and authentic African safari. What sets it apart is its team of diverse wellness experts—from yoga instructors with thousands of hours of practice across multiple styles to reiki masters, sound healers, and life coaches—bringing holistic healing to the heart of the wilderness.

Guests can combine thrilling safari adventures with tailored wellness experiences such as guided breathwork, Yoga Nidra (yogic sleep meditation), grounding foot rituals, sound healing, and personalized meditation sessions. Each treatment is designed to foster deep relaxation, restoration, and a profound connection with nature, making it a truly transformative safari retreat.

Dining at Londolozi

A stunning outdoor bush dinner in the Londolozi Game Reserve

Dining at Londolozi is a vital part of the safari experience, celebrating superb African cuisine made from fresh, homegrown organic produce, free-range game, and herbs from their own garden. Meals are thoughtfully crafted by a passionate team of chefs, emphasizing sustainability and minimal imported ingredients, including responsibly sourced seafood guided by local conservation initiatives.

Guests start their day with a hearty breakfast offering everything from classic favorites to unique dishes. Lunch features a rotating menu with options including fresh seafood, meats, and vegetarian delights, providing vibrant and healthful choices. Afternoons are marked by indulgent high teas featuring homemade cakes and refreshing beverages.

Evenings conclude with elegant three-course dinners, showcasing seasonal and locally inspired dishes such as slow-braised beef brisket and tamarind duck, all paired with a carefully curated selection of South African wines chosen by an expert sommelier. Private dining and outdoor meals under the stars add to the unforgettable culinary journey, making food at Londolozi both a feast for the palate and a celebration of local flavours.

When to Visit Londolozi Game Reserve

A close up elephant sighting on a game drive at Londolozi

Londolozi Game Reserve is a year-round safari destination, but the dry season from May to October is widely regarded as the best time to visit. Rainfall is minimal, and the vegetation is sparse, making wildlife easier to spot. Animals congregate around permanent water sources like rivers and waterholes, offering excellent opportunities for sightings. During this period, early morning and late evening temperatures can fall well below 10˚C (50˚F), but the days warm up to the mid-twenties (around 73˚F) by the afternoon—ideal for game drives and bush walks.

The wet season from November to February, while hotter and more humid, brings its own rewards. Temperatures can reach up to 40˚C (104˚F), often followed by dramatic afternoon thundershowers. The landscape becomes lush and green, perfect for photography, and this is also the time when many animals give birth, adding excitement and new life to the bush.

Getting to Londolozi Game Reserve

The most convenient way to reach Londolozi Game Reserve is by air. The closest access point is the Londolozi Private Airstrip, served by Federal Airlines with two daily charter flights from Johannesburg (approx. 60 minutes).

Alternatively, Skukuza Airport (SKU) is the nearest commercial airport, with daily flights from both Johannesburg (approx. 60 minutes) and Cape Town (approx. 2 hours 30 minutes).

From Skukuza, guests can enjoy a scenic 60-minute road transfer to Londolozi in an open 4×4 safari vehicle, offering an immersive start to the safari experience.
